BIO

Dr. Victoria Lee is an Assistant Professor of Education Finance at the University of Vermont. Her research and teaching focus on education finance, the economics of education, and education policy. Her research examines how education policies, particularly school finance policies, shape students’ academic outcomes and long-run economic trajectories, as well as broader community dynamics such as enrollment patterns and school segregation. Her work draws on microeconomic theory and uses large-scale administrative data and quantitative methods to understand the effects of education policies and programs.

Lee received her Ph.D. in Education Policy and Program Evaluation from Harvard University and her B.A. in Economics and Political Science from Wellesley College.
